I am designing an experimental with several groups and wish to reliably determine sample size a priori for each group where I have an effect size set at 0.25 and power of 0.8.

I have a total of 16 groups where I have the following conditions (which are named this for confidentiality purposes):

Treatment A (2 levels +/-)

Treatment B (2 levels +/-)

Treatment C (2 levels +/-)

Timepoint (2 levels)

I've tried calculating sample sizes in g power and R (pwr package) and both give me different results. I am relatively new to this way of designing experiments and I wish to get as much advice as possible. Basically we want to determine whether our treatments influence our dependent variable at either time-point so should I be looking at running power calculations based on ANOVAs?
